Built in 1750, the cathedral once housed Columbus' remains is famous, and after the independence of the Republic of Cuba, the remains were transported back to Spain. This church is magnificent, simple and not luxurious, and the vault is composed of geometric figures. The church square is a model of baroque architecture, and the bell tower on both sides of the church is famous for its asymmetrical nature, making it one of the most unique churches in the world. The materials are also special, limestone structures, not easy to carve, so it is slightly simple. Women dressed in cigars in front of the church would reach for money without taking pictures. The church square is close to Hemingway's favorite five-cent tavern.
